Abstract

Three-dimensional printing technologies can be implemented for the fabrication of personalized vaginal rings (VRs) as an alternative approach to traditional manufacturing. Although several studies have demonstrated the potential of additive manufacturing, there is a lack of knowledge concerning the opinions of patients and clinicians. This study aimed to investigate the perception of women and gynecologists regarding VRs with personalized shapes. The devices were printed with different designs (traditional, "Y", "M", and flat circle) by Fused Deposition Modeling for a cross-sectional survey with 155 participants. Their anticipated opinion was assessed through a questionnaire after a visual/tactile analysis of the VRs. The findings revealed that most women would feel comfortable using some of the 3D-printed VR designs and demonstrated good acceptability for the traditional and two innovative designs. However, women presented multiple preferences when the actual geometry was assessed, which directly related to their age, previous use of the vaginal route, and perception of comfort. In turn, gynecologists favored prescribing traditional and flat circle designs. Overall, although there was a difference in the perception between women and gynecologists, they had a positive opinion of the 3D-printed VRs. Finally, the personalized VRs could lead to an increase in therapeutic adherence, by meeting women's preferences.

摘要

三维打印技术可用于制造个性化阴道环(VR),作为传统制造的替代方法。尽管多项研究已证明增材制造的潜力,但对于患者和临床医生的意见仍缺乏了解。本研究旨在调查女性和妇科医生对具有个性化形状的阴道环的看法。通过熔融沉积建模以不同设计(传统型、“Y”型、“M”型和平圆形)打印这些装置,用于对155名参与者进行横断面调查。在对阴道环进行视觉/触觉分析后,通过问卷调查评估他们的预期意见。研究结果显示,大多数女性对某些3D打印的阴道环设计使用起来会感到舒适,并且对传统设计和两种创新设计表现出良好的接受度。然而,在评估实际几何形状时,女性表现出多种偏好,这与她们的年龄、先前对阴道给药途径的使用情况以及舒适度感知直接相关。相应地,妇科医生更倾向于开传统型和平圆形设计的处方。总体而言,尽管女性和妇科医生的看法存在差异,但他们对3D打印的阴道环持积极态度。最后,个性化阴道环通过满足女性的偏好,可能会提高治疗依从性。
